@charset "utf-8";
/* CSS Document */

body {
	background-image:url(images/background_bluebottom.gif);
}

#main_container2 {
	background-image:url(images/background_bluebottom.gif);
}

#secondary_outer_container {
	background-image:url(images/background_main3.gif);
	}
	
#main_navigation ul {

}

#main_navigation ul a:hover {
	color:#669900;
	background-color:#EFF7DD;
}

body#home #main_navigation ul a#home,
body#program #main_navigation ul a#program,
body#speakers #main_navigation ul a#speakers,
body#register #main_navigation ul a#register {
	color:#669900;
}
	
#upper_navigation ul li a {
	color:#C1CBE3;
}

#upper_navigation ul li a:hover,
body#contact #upper_navigation ul li a#contact,
body#map #upper_navigation ul li a#map,
body#volunteer #upper_navigation ul li a#volunteer,
body#media #upper_navigation ul li a#media,
body#sponsors #upper_navigation ul li a#sponsors,
body#french #upper_navigation ul li a#french {
	background-color:#415EAA;
	color:#fff;
	}
	
a.calendar_link {
	color:#333333 !important;
	text-decoration:underline !important;
	}
	
a.calendar_link:hover {
	color:#FFFFFF !important;
	}
	
a.righthand_menu {
	display:block;
	padding:.3em .8em;
	text-transform:uppercase;
	letter-spacing:.2em;
	color:#FFFFFF !important;
	background-color:#92BB31;
}

a.righthand_menu:hover {
	text-decoration:none !important;
	background-color:#415EAA;
	}
